Is The Maternal Death Rate Really Rising?

When it comes to the health and safety of pregnant women, recent headlines have been painting a pretty grim picture of what it means to deliver a baby here in the U.S. 

You see headlines like that, and it can be so easy to get caught up in a wave of fear and confusion. For years now, reports have suggested that America is one of the most dangerous developed countries for childbirth. With numbers suggesting a maternal death rate of 32.9 deaths per 100,000 live births in 2021 (FIND THE STUDY HERE), I wouldn’t blame anyone—expecting kids or not—for feeling a bit uneasy. 

But what if the story we've been told isn't entirely accurate?

Researchers from Rutgers University have uncovered a significant discrepancy (READ MORE HERE) in the way maternal deaths have been reported by the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C). It appears the CDC's alarming statistics included not just deaths directly related to childbirth or pregnancy complications but also deaths of pregnant women from unrelated causes, like car accidents. Needles to say, this broad categorization significantly inflated the reported maternal mortality rate.

With this new insight, the adjusted maternal mortality rate stands at "slightly more than 10 maternal deaths per 100,000 live births," a figure that is pretty much on par with other developed countries. 

So what you’re saying is that all this panic claiming we’re a more dangerous place for childbirth than Europe was basically fake? That seems to be the case. 

This adjustment in the maternal mortality rate is more than just a statistical correction; it should be a call to rethink how we address and communicate public health issues. The fear caused by the previously reported maternal death rates undoubtedly contributed to an atmosphere of panic among expectant mothers and their families. That’s not something you can simply walk back.

Now before anyone says anything, yes—even the revised rate means there is still work to be done to ensure the safety and well-being of all pregnant women. We must continue to improve prenatal and postnatal care, especially for marginalized communities that are disproportionately affected by limited access to good healthcare options. We shouldn’t just settle for the same maternal mortality rate than other developed countries—we should do better.
